    Abstract
    The invention of the citation index was credited to Shepard (1873) and Shapiro described a legal citation index published in 1743. A similar index was embedded in the Talmud 2 centuries earlier (1546). The 1st Hebrew citation index to a printed book is dated 1511. The earliest Hebrew manuscript citation index, ascribed to Maimonides, dates from the 12th century. Considerable knowledge was assumed for users of these tools. The substantial knowledge of their compilers contrats with the semi-automatic production of modern citation indexes. The terms citation, quotation, reference, cross-reference, locator, and concordance are employed inconsistently in publications about Hebrew indexes. There is a lack of citation links between the secondary literature on Hebrew indexes and that of citation analysis

    Abstract
    Investigates the characteristics of Journal Citation Reports (JCR) through the study of the Science Citation Index (SCI). Other criteria for evaluating a journal are also discussed. The compilation process of SCI data, and the characteristics, applications and limitations of SCI are studied. A detailed description of JCR is provided including: journal ranking listing, citing journal listing, cited journal listing, subject category listing, source data, impact factor, immediacy index, cited half-life and citing half-life. The applications and limitations of JCR are also explored. In addition to the criteria listed in JCR, the size, circulation and influence of journals are also considered significant criteria fir evaluation purposes

    Abstract
    Reviews the Web of Science, a new Web interface to the citation indexes produced by ISI. The Web of Science carries the past 10 years of ISI's 3 major citation indexes: AHCI, SSCI, and SCI. Combined, the 3 indexes provide access to article citations from about 8.000 journals and over 10 million records. Topics covered in the review include: pricing; searching in 2 modes: Quick Search and Full Search; lateral searching and citation matching; document delivery; full text; and documentation and help. Provides a list of selected databases that link to full text, a facility not yet available on the Web of Science

    Abstract
    University librarians continue to face the difficult task of determining which journals remain crucial for their collections during these times of static financial resources and escalating journal costs. One evaluative tool, Journal Citation Reports (JCR), recently has become available on CD-ROM, making it simpler for librarians to use its citation data as input for ranking journals. But many librarians remain unconvinced that the global citation data from the JCR bears enough correspondence to their local situation to be useful. In this project, I explore the correlation between global citation data available from JCR with local citation data generated specifically for the University of British Columbia, for 20 subject fields in the sciences and social sciences. The significant correlations obtained in this study suggest that large research-oriented university libraries could consider substituting global citation data for local citation data when evaluating their journals, with certain cautions.

    Abstract
    Examines the use of networked information sources in scholarly communication. Networked information sources are defined broadly to cover: documents and images stored on electronic network hosts; data files; newsgroups; listservs; online information services and electronic periodicals. Reports results of a survey to determine how heavily, if at all, networked information sources are cited in scholarly printed periodicals published in 1993 and 1994. 27 printed periodicals, representing a wide range of subjects and the most influential periodicals in their fields, were identified through the Science Citation Index and Social Science Citation Index Journal Citation Reports. 97 articles were selected for further review and references, footnotes and bibliographies were checked for references to networked information sources. Only 2 articles were found to contain such references. Concludes that, although networked information sources facilitate scholars' work to a great extent during the research process, scholars have yet to incorporate such sources in the bibliographies of their published articles
